If you're looking for a seamless listening experience, AirPods are undoubtedly your best bet. Their innovative design and cutting-edge technology make them stand out in the crowded audio accessory market. Key features include Active Noise Cancellation, which allows you to immerse yourself in your favorite music without outside distractions, and Transparency Mode, enabling you to hear your surroundings while still enjoying an audio experience. Additionally, the intuitive touch controls let you easily switch between tracks, take calls, or activate Siri with a simple tap, making them incredibly user-friendly.
Another major highlight of the AirPods is their impressive battery life. With just a single charge, you can enjoy up to 5 hours of listening time, and the portable charging case provides multiple additional charges, extending the total listening time to more than 24 hours. The H1 chip also ensures a faster wireless connection, so you can switch between your Apple devices effortlessly. When considering whether AirPods are worth the investment, sound quality is a crucial factor. Apple has engineered these wireless earbuds to deliver a rich audio experience, combining depth and clarity across various genres. Users often praise the dynamic range and crisp highs, making them ideal for both casual listening and more discerning audiophile tastes. Additionally, the inclusion of the H1 chip enhances connectivity and allows for smooth transitions between devices while maintaining audio quality.
Another significant aspect to evaluate is the noise cancellation feature. The latest models, including the AirPods Pro, come equipped with Active Noise Cancellation technology that effectively blocks ambient sounds, immersing the listener in their music or podcasts. This capability is particularly beneficial for those commuting or working in bustling environments. However, some users have noted that while the noise cancellation is impressive, it may not completely eliminate all background noise in every situation. Ultimately, the decision hinges on individual preferences and how much value they place on sound quality and noise cancellation.
